Caledonian website prepares for Rebus 20 beer

May 4, 2007: Caledonian Brewery has created a website to mark the creation of its special beer celebrating 20 years of Ian Rankin's fictional detective, Inspector Rebus.

The Edinburgh-based detective first hit the bookshelves in 1987, in the thriller Knots and Crosses, and his subsequent cases have regularly hit the top of the bestseller lists.

The commemorative beer will be launched in August, to coincide with the Edinburgh International Book Festival, but Rebus and real ale fans can prepare now by logging on to www.caledonian-brewery.co.uk/rebus/rebus.php

The site includes information about both Deuchars and Rebus, and an interview with Ian Rankin.
